Temat: TL-WR1043ND Gargoyle WAN kabel a 3G jako zapasowe łącze

Witam
Wgrałem na swoj router najnowsze Gargoyle z tej strony jednak cos nie dziala mi konfiguracja modemu E1820 jako łacza zapasowego. Skonfigurowałem za pomoca opisu simplefailover. Jednak czego nie rozumie tutaj. Przez GUI w Gargoyle mam ustawic jako polaczenie z internetem internet z WAN na kablu. A jak skonfigurowac ustawienia do modemu 3G ?Czy trzeba poprostu dodać w /etc/config/network dodatkowa sekcje jak dla WAN i nazwać to 3G ? Nie wiem i mam z tym problem. Szkoda że w Gargoyle i Backfire nie ma takiej opcji dostepnej z poziomu GUI i nie mozna tego prosto skonfigurowac... Tak jak jest to w TPlinkach MR3420... Tam klika sie tylko proste opcje i nie trzeba sie nic bawic.  Moze ktos obeznany podjaby sie wkompilowanie takiego czegos do jednego z tych obrazów Backfire albo Gargoyle ?

Prosze o pomoc....

2

Odp: TL-WR1043ND Gargoyle WAN kabel a 3G jako zapasowe łącze

Więc używaj oryginalnego oprogramowania...

Tak, masz zrobić drugą sekcję, może być o nazwie 3G. I nie pojawi się ona  w gui, Gargroyle nie obsługuje innych interfesjów poza wan/lan.

Masz niepotrzebny router, uszkodzony czy nie - chętnie przygarnę go.

3

Odp: TL-WR1043ND Gargoyle WAN kabel a 3G jako zapasowe łącze

no ok a skad simplefailover ma wiedziec ze jest drugie lacze zapasowe i ze z tej konfiguracji ma skorzystac... Bo w pliku konfiguracji simplefailover podaje sie tylko port modemu...

Gdyby oryginalny soft mial obsluge modemow 3G to zapewne bym nie kombinowal...
Rozumie ze gargoyle nigdy nie bedzie mialo obslugi dwoch WANów tzn WAN i np 3G ?

4

Odp: TL-WR1043ND Gargoyle WAN kabel a 3G jako zapasowe łącze

Nie, w konfiguracji simplefailover nie podajesz interfejsu modemu. Tak w ogóle to on nic nie ma wspólnego z modemem USB - on tylko wie że są dwie sekcje sieci którą drugą ma uruchomić jak pingi z pierwszej przestaną działać.

Masz niepotrzebny router, uszkodzony czy nie - chętnie przygarnę go.

5

Odp: TL-WR1043ND Gargoyle WAN kabel a 3G jako zapasowe łącze

No wiec zrobiłem jak napisales. Tak wyglada fragment konfiguracji z dopisanym laczem 3G , jednak po odlcazeniu kabla WAN niby przelaczylo sie na 2G bo pingi szly dalej ale na przegladarce internetowej nie mialem internetu... Czemu ?


config 'interface' 'loopback'
        option 'ifname' 'lo'
        option 'proto' 'static'
        option 'ipaddr' '127.0.0.1'
        option 'netmask' '255.0.0.0'

config 'interface' 'lan'
        option 'ifname' 'eth0.1'
        option 'type' 'bridge'
        option 'proto' 'static'
        option 'ipaddr' '192.168.1.1'
        option 'netmask' '255.255.255.0'
        option 'dns' '192.168.1.1'

config 'interface' 'wan'
        option 'auto' '1'
        option 'ifname' 'eth0.2'
        option 'proto' 'dhcp'
        option 'macaddr' '00:16:d4:f7:61:ea'

config 'interface' '3g'
        option 'proto' '3g'
        option 'device' '/dev/ttyUSB0'
        option 'username' 'internet'
        option 'password' 'internet'
        option 'apn' 'www.plusgsm.pl'
        option 'service' 'umts'

config 'switch'
        option 'name' 'rtl8366rb'
        option 'reset' '1'
        option 'enable_vlan' '1'

config 'switch_vlan'
        option 'device' 'rtl8366rb'
        option 'vlan' '1'
        option 'ports' '1 2 3 4 5t'

config 'switch_vlan'
        option 'device' 'rtl8366rb'
        option 'vlan' '2'
        option 'ports' '0 5t'

6

Odp: TL-WR1043ND Gargoyle WAN kabel a 3G jako zapasowe łącze

Bo pewnie firewalla nie ustawiłeś. Zapomnij na razie o simplefailover.

Zrób
ifdown wan
ifup 3g

Masz mieć internet. Jak nie masz to masz źle konfigurację zrobioną i simplefailover też na to nie poradzi.

Masz niepotrzebny router, uszkodzony czy nie - chętnie przygarnę go.

7

Odp: TL-WR1043ND Gargoyle WAN kabel a 3G jako zapasowe łącze

zrobilem polecenia ktore napisales i modem polaczyl sie jednak internetu nadal nie bylo.
Firewalla ustawilem i wyglada tak :


config 'defaults'
        option 'syn_flood' '1'
        option 'input' 'ACCEPT'
        option 'output' 'ACCEPT'
        option 'forward' 'REJECT'

config 'zone'
        option 'name' 'lan'
        option 'network' 'lan'
        option 'input' 'ACCEPT'
        option 'output' 'ACCEPT'
        option 'forward' 'REJECT'

config 'zone'
        option 'name' 'wan'
        option 'network' 'wan'
        option 'input' 'REJECT'
        option 'output' 'ACCEPT'
        option 'forward' 'REJECT'
        option 'masq' '1'
        option 'mtu_fix' '1'

config 'zone'
        option 'name' '3g'
        option 'network' '3g'
        option 'input' 'REJECT'
        option 'output' 'ACCEPT'
        option 'forward' 'REJECT'

config 'forwarding'
        option 'src' 'lan'
        option 'dest' 'wan'

config 'forwarding'
        option 'src' 'lan'
        option 'dest' '3g'

config 'rule'
        option 'name' 'Allow-DHCP-Renew'
        option 'src' 'wan'
        option 'proto' 'udp'
        option 'dest_port' '68'
  option 'target' 'ACCEPT'
        option 'family' 'ipv4'

config 'rule'
        option 'name' 'Allow-Ping'
        option 'src' 'wan'
        option 'proto' 'icmp'
        option 'icmp_type' 'echo-request'
        option 'family' 'ipv4'
        option 'target' 'ACCEPT'

config 'rule'
        option 'name' 'Allow-DHCPv6'
        option 'src' 'wan'
        option 'proto' 'udp'
        option 'src_ip' 'fe80::/10'
        option 'src_port' '547'
        option 'dest_ip' 'fe80::/10'
        option 'dest_port' '546'
        option 'family' 'ipv6'
        option 'target' 'ACCEPT'

config 'rule'
        option 'name' 'Allow-ICMPv6-Input'
        option 'src' 'wan'
        option 'proto' 'icmp'
        option 'limit' '1000/sec'
        option 'family' 'ipv6'
        option 'target' 'ACCEPT'
        list 'icmp_type' 'echo-request'
        list 'icmp_type' 'destination-unreachable'
        list 'icmp_type' 'packet-too-big'
        list 'icmp_type' 'time-exceeded'
        list 'icmp_type' 'bad-header'
        list 'icmp_type' 'unknown-header-type'
        list 'icmp_type' 'router-solicitation'
        list 'icmp_type' 'neighbour-solicitation'

config 'rule'
        option 'name' 'Allow-ICMPv6-Forward'
        option 'src' 'wan'
        option 'dest' '*'
        option 'proto' 'icmp'
    option 'limit' '1000/sec'
        option 'family' 'ipv6'
        option 'target' 'ACCEPT'
        list 'icmp_type' 'echo-request'
        list 'icmp_type' 'destination-unreachable'
        list 'icmp_type' 'packet-too-big'
        list 'icmp_type' 'time-exceeded'
        list 'icmp_type' 'bad-header'
        list 'icmp_type' 'unknown-header-type'

config 'include'
        option 'path' '/etc/firewall.user'

config 'include'
        option 'path' '/usr/lib/gargoyle_firewall_util/gargoyle_additions.firewall'

8

Odp: TL-WR1043ND Gargoyle WAN kabel a 3G jako zapasowe łącze

option 'masq' '1' w zone 3g nie masz.

Masz niepotrzebny router, uszkodzony czy nie - chętnie przygarnę go.

9

Odp: TL-WR1043ND Gargoyle WAN kabel a 3G jako zapasowe łącze

mam taki problem że simplefailover działa mi tylko w jedną strone, tzn po odłączeniu kabelka z WANa przełącza na 3G z Aero, ale jak ponownie podłącze kabel z Wan to już samoczynnie nie chce wrócić nadal jest Aero. Dopiero jak zrobie restart routera to włączy domyślny WAN. Co moze być nie tak?

10 (edytowany przez kamillo 2012-08-27 23:04:25)

Odp: TL-WR1043ND Gargoyle WAN kabel a 3G jako zapasowe łącze

mam gargoyle 1.5.4 (30752), by obsy i przez nie ustawionego Wana a 3g już w pliku network. Tak to wygląda:

config 'interface' 'wan'
    option 'auto' '1'
    option 'ifname' 'eth0.2'
    option 'proto' 'dhcp'
    option 'macaddr' '00:52:14:22:1e:f2'

  config 'interface' '3g'
        option 'proto' '3g'
        option 'service' 'umts'
        option 'device' '/dev/ttyUSB0'
        option 'pincode' ''
        option 'apn' 'darmowy'
        option 'username' ''
        option 'password' ''

firewall natomiast tak:

config 'defaults'
    option 'syn_flood' '1'
    option 'input' 'ACCEPT'
    option 'output' 'ACCEPT'
    option 'forward' 'REJECT'
    option 'block_static_ip_mismatches' '1'

config 'zone'
    option 'name' 'lan'
    option 'network' 'lan'
    option 'input' 'ACCEPT'
    option 'output' 'ACCEPT'
    option 'forward' 'REJECT'

config 'zone'
    option 'name' 'wan'
    option 'network' 'wan'
    option 'input' 'REJECT'
    option 'output' 'ACCEPT'
    option 'forward' 'REJECT'
    option 'masq' '1'
    option 'mtu_fix' '1'

config 'zone'
        option 'name' '3g'
        option 'network' '3g'
        option 'input' 'REJECT'
        option 'output' 'ACCEPT'
        option 'forward' 'REJECT'
     option 'masq' '1'

config 'forwarding'
    option 'src' 'lan'
    option 'dest' 'wan'

config 'forwarding'
    option 'src' 'lan'
    option 'dest' '3g'

config 'rule'
    option 'name' 'Allow-DHCP-Renew'
    option 'src' 'wan'
    option 'proto' 'udp'
    option 'dest_port' '68'
    option 'target' 'ACCEPT'
    option 'family' 'ipv4'

config 'rule'
    option 'name' 'Allow-Ping'
    option 'src' 'wan'
    option 'proto' 'icmp'
    option 'icmp_type' 'echo-request'
    option 'family' 'ipv4'
    option 'target' 'ACCEPT'

config 'rule'
    option 'name' 'Allow-DHCPv6'
    option 'src' 'wan'
    option 'proto' 'udp'
    option 'src_ip' 'fe80::/10'
    option 'src_port' '547'
    option 'dest_ip' 'fe80::/10'
    option 'dest_port' '546'
    option 'family' 'ipv6'
    option 'target' 'ACCEPT'

config 'rule'
    option 'name' 'Allow-ICMPv6-Input'
    option 'src' 'wan'
    option 'proto' 'icmp'
    option 'limit' '1000/sec'
    option 'family' 'ipv6'
    option 'target' 'ACCEPT'
    list 'icmp_type' 'echo-request'
    list 'icmp_type' 'destination-unreachable'
    list 'icmp_type' 'packet-too-big'
    list 'icmp_type' 'time-exceeded'
    list 'icmp_type' 'bad-header'
    list 'icmp_type' 'unknown-header-type'
    list 'icmp_type' 'router-solicitation'
    list 'icmp_type' 'neighbour-solicitation'

config 'rule'
    option 'name' 'Allow-ICMPv6-Forward'
    option 'src' 'wan'
    option 'dest' '*'
    option 'proto' 'icmp'
    option 'limit' '1000/sec'
    option 'family' 'ipv6'
    option 'target' 'ACCEPT'
    list 'icmp_type' 'echo-request'
    list 'icmp_type' 'destination-unreachable'
    list 'icmp_type' 'packet-too-big'
    list 'icmp_type' 'time-exceeded'
    list 'icmp_type' 'bad-header'
    list 'icmp_type' 'unknown-header-type'

config 'include'
    option 'path' '/etc/firewall.user'

config 'include'
    option 'path' '/usr/lib/gargoyle_firewall_util/gargoyle_additions.firewall'

11

Odp: TL-WR1043ND Gargoyle WAN kabel a 3G jako zapasowe łącze

Do sekcji 3g dodaj opcję auto 0. Zrób restart a później sprawdź ręczne przełączanie połączenia tak jak to w poradniku od simplefailover jest podaje.

Masz niepotrzebny router, uszkodzony czy nie - chętnie przygarnę go.

12

Odp: TL-WR1043ND Gargoyle WAN kabel a 3G jako zapasowe łącze

dalej to samo, po podłączeniu wana pozostaje dalej na 3g nie wraca na wana.
ifdown 3g; ifup wan
ifdown wan; ifup 3g
dzialaja bez problemu

13

Odp: TL-WR1043ND Gargoyle WAN kabel a 3G jako zapasowe łącze

To teraz zobacz sobie do skryptu od simplefailover. Pingowany jest interfejs wan, jeżeli jest odpowiedź pinga z tego interfejsu i jest aktywne połączenie zapasowe to jest ifdown tego zapasowego robione. Możesz to ręcznie wykonać i zobaczyć.

Masz niepotrzebny router, uszkodzony czy nie - chętnie przygarnę go.

14

Odp: TL-WR1043ND Gargoyle WAN kabel a 3G jako zapasowe łącze

Mam pytanie trochę z innej beczki, z podpiętym modemem huawei E173 nie startuje jakby do końca router, w każdym razie na pewno nie startuje WiFi. Zależy mi na tym aby w razie czego np. po braku zasilania wszystko wstawało, a szczególnie sieć bezprzewodowa. W czym może być problem?

15

Odp: TL-WR1043ND Gargoyle WAN kabel a 3G jako zapasowe łącze

Wszystko w sumie. Po uruchomieniu zaloguj się i zobacz w logach co się dzieje. Spróbuj ręcznie podnieść wifi, zobacz czy wystartuje itd.

Masz niepotrzebny router, uszkodzony czy nie - chętnie przygarnę go.